Which structure forms a thick internal wall around DNA to allow dormancy during harsh environmental conditions?

Explanation:
Endospores form when certain bacteria encounter harsh conditions, and they are built to keep the DNA safe while the cell essentially goes dormant. The DNA-containing core becomes encased in a thick, multi-layer protective shell—often described as a cortex and a spore coat—that makes the interior extremely dry and resistant. This dry, protected core can withstand heat, desiccation, chemicals, and radiation, allowing the organism to survive until conditions improve and it can germinate back into a normal, active cell. The other structures aren’t designed for this kind of long-term dormancy: a capsule is a polysaccharide coating that helps with attachment and immune evasion, pili are used for attachment and gene transfer, and plasmids are extra pieces of DNA outside the chromosome.
